Lassie is a Chestnut TB mare foaled March 25th, 2003 bred by Dr Harvey Cole in Olds, AB. She has three white socks and a large star and connected tapering strip. Lassie is an excelent Eventing, pony club prospect. She is a very sweet mare and amazing to ride. Lassie trained on the track but was never raced. She had the potential to be a very fast mare and a winner! Lassie has beautiful movement, conformation and personality!! Lassie has a nice pedigree for both performance and breeding! Lassie is a total sweet heart. Lassie was trained on the track but never raced. She was lessoned on for a year did low level jumping. Competed 18”, 2 ft and 2.3 with little time over fences and did very well. First show won 3 out of 4 of her classes, placed 4th in the last class sue to rider error. Lassie is calm very gentle and easy going. Incredibly ground manners, does everything with no complaint. Has had beginner and experienced riders on her, great for both. Very smooth to ride. Ridden, English, western, bareback in a halter and in a snaffle bit. Has lots of get up and go when needed. Can be left and any amount of time and can start riding her again and she is the same horse. Green over fences but very quick to pick things up. Lassie is incredibly smooth to ride, has amazing manners and is such a nice horse to have around. Lassie is a Exclusive Native and Grey Dawn great granddaughter on her sire's side. Young Devil is a stakes placed winner and has won 47 races - total of $543 000. He has 27 starters out of 35 foals including Young Runaway $304 827 in earnings. Young Devil's sire Valdez has won over $500 000 on the track in only 16 starts! Lassie's grandsire Dial A Lad sold for $290,000 as a yearling. Lassie goes back to Count Fleet twice and his full brother Count Speed. Count Fleet was U.S. Champion 2-Yr-Old Colt, U.S. Triple Crown Champion (1943), U.S. Champion 3-Yr-Old Colt (1943), United States Horse of the Year (1943), Leading sire in North America (1951), and Leading broodmare sire in North America (1963).
